Middle EastNorth AmericaSaudi Arabia

The Leader of Islamic Ummah and Oppressed Imam Ayatollah Khamenei: Saudis allowed Trump to insult Muslims

The Leader of Islamic Ummah and Oppressed Imam Ayatollah Khamenei has blamed Saudi Arabia for allowing the US to insult regional nations. Ayatollah Seyyed Ali Khamenei made the remarks in a meeting with the ambassadors of Islamic countries, Iranian officials, and guests participating in the 32nd Islamic Unity Conference in Tehran.

Back to top button